    Lord Buddha And The Brahman..!


    Lord Buddha was sitting under a banyan tree. One day, a furious Brahman came to him and started abusing him.
    The Brahman thought that Lord Buddha would reciprocate in the same manner, but to his utter surprise, there was not the slightest change in the
    expression on his face.
    Now, the Brahman became more furious. He hurled more and more abuses
    at Buddha. However, Lord Buddha was completely unmoved. Actually there was a look of compassion on his
    face. Ultimately the Brahman was tired of abusing him.
    He asked, "I have been abusing you, but why are you not angry at all ?"

    Lord Buddha calmly replied, "My dear brother, I have not accepted a
    single abuse from you."

    "But you heard all of them, didn't you?" The Brahman argued half-heartedly.

    Buddha said, "I do not need the abuses, so why should I even hear them?"

    Now the Brahman was even more puzzled. He could not understand the
    calm reply from Lord Buddha.

    Looking at his disturbed face, Buddha further explained,
    "All those abuses remain with you."
    "It cannot be possible. I have hurled all of them at you,"
    the Brahmin persisted.
    Buddha calmly repeated his reply, "But I have not accepted even a single
    abuse from you ! Dear brother, suppose you give some coins to somebody, and if he does not accept them, with whom will those coins remain?"
    The Brahman replied, "If I have given the coins and not needed by someone,
    then naturally they would remain with me."
    With a meaningful smile on his face, Buddha said, "Now you are right.
    The same has happened with your abuses. You
    came here and hurled abuses at me, but I have not accepted a single abuse from you. Hence, all those abuses remain with you only. So there is no reason to be angry with you."
    The Brahman remained speechless.
    He was ashamed of his behavior and begged for Buddha's forgiveness.
    Lesson To Learn From This Story:

    Inner calmness and peace are keys to contented life. You know who you
    are and what you want in
    life, so don't respond to what person said about you in
    anger. Control your anger with patience and calmness. That is the biggest strength of Wise men.

    Question 10: Sachay Patshah, why do  You throughout the Bani emphasize  only on Nam Bhakti as per means of true devotion?
    Guru Jee:   ਕਹਤੁ ਕਬੀਰ ਨਵੈ ਘਰ ਮੂਸੇ ਦਸਵੈਂ ਤਤੁ ਸਮਾਈ ॥੩॥੨੨॥੭੩॥
    Kehath Kabeer Navai Ghar Moosae Dhasavain Thath Samaaee ||3||22||73||
    Says Kabeer, the nine openings of the body are being plundered; rise up to the Tenth Gate, and discover the True essence. 
     
    Here,  what Guru Jee is trying to tell us, is that, the object of whatever efforts of ours as per means of bhakti, is to take us nearer to the True essence, or essence of Spirituality.
    And as seen in His words, He says that, that essence of Truth lies in the Tenth Gate, means above the other nine gates or portals, such as : 2 eyes, 2 ears, 2 nostrils, 1 mouth and 2 lower apertures, through which our attention is scattered in the mayavee creation.
    So as long our attention does not approach towards  that essence of Truth, which lies above the eyes  at the center of our head, we are much far away from our objective, thus, no matter how many days or hours continously  we remain engaged in those practices, we have not get nearer towards it, not even a fraction of an inch.
    For it is only by Nam bhakti that we collect our attention or soul consciousness within and upwards  towards the Tenth Gate, there where lies the True subtle essence of Truth.....
    And the more we do that nishkam bhakti with love, the more His blessings upon us, which is nothing but His apaar kirpa,  by which we are cleansed throughly, and become fit to merge and become one with Him.
    Manumukhs try all sorts of practices accordingly to please their minds thus they feel they are doing something worthy; but it is only by following Gurmat, which only stresses upon Nam bhakti, for it is only by treading  this path of Nam Bhakti laid by Guru Jee Himself as per means of  true Bhakti, to get closer and become one with Him.
    See by yourselves, that by all other practices except Nam bhakti,  we remain scattered in the 9 apertures or gates , thus far away from our goal of Truth,  so, we are not to copy what the world does, and please the world, it is to Him who we have to please, namely Waheguru Akal Purukh, by focussing ourselves on the ever  regular practice of Nam bhakti.
    Nam bhakti is called true bhakti, becuase it gets us closer and closer to that Highest Universal unchangeable Truth of Satnam/Wahegru.

    ਮਾਰੂ ਮਹਲਾ ੧ ॥
    Maaroo Mehalaa 1 ||
    Maaroo, First Mehl:
     
    ਮਾਰੂ ਸੋਲਹੇ (ਮਃ ੧) ਗੁਰੂ ਗ੍ਰੰਥ ਸਾਹਿਬ ਅੰਗ ੧੦੩੫
    ਅਰਬਦ ਨਰਬਦ ਧੁੰਧੂਕਾਰਾ ॥
    Arabadh Narabadh Dhhundhhookaaraa ||
    For endless eons, there was only utter darkness.

    ਧਰਣਿ ਨ ਗਗਨਾ ਹੁਕਮੁ ਅਪਾਰਾ ॥
    Dhharan N Gaganaa Hukam Apaaraa ||
    There was no earth or sky; there was only the infinite Command of His Hukam.
     
    ਨਾ ਦਿਨੁ ਰੈਨਿ ਨ ਚੰਦੁ ਨ ਸੂਰਜੁ ਸੁੰਨ ਸਮਾਧਿ ਲਗਾਇਦਾ ॥੧॥
    Naa Dhin Rain N Chandh N Sooraj Sunn Samaadhh Lagaaeidhaa ||1||
    There was no day or night, no moon or sun; God sat in primal, profound Samaadhi. ||1||
     
    ਖਾਣੀ ਨ ਬਾਣੀ ਪਉਣ ਨ ਪਾਣੀ ॥
    Khaanee N Baanee Poun N Paanee ||
    There were no sources of creation or powers of speech, no air or water.
     
    ਓਪਤਿ ਖਪਤਿ ਨ ਆਵਣ ਜਾਣੀ ॥
    Oupath Khapath N Aavan Jaanee ||
    There was no creation or destruction, no coming or going.
     
    ਖੰਡ ਪਤਾਲ ਸਪਤ ਨਹੀ ਸਾਗਰ ਨਦੀ ਨ ਨੀਰੁ ਵਹਾਇਦਾ ॥੨॥
    Khandd Pathaal Sapath Nehee Saagar Nadhee N Neer Vehaaeidhaa ||2||
    There were no continents, nether regions, seven seas, rivers or flowing water. ||2||
     
    ਨਾ ਤਦਿ ਸੁਰਗੁ ਮਛੁ ਪਇਆਲਾ ॥
    Naa Thadh Surag Mashh Paeiaalaa ||
    There were no heavenly realms, earth or nether regions of the underworld.
     
    ਦੋਜਕੁ ਭਿਸਤੁ ਨਹੀ ਖੈ ਕਾਲਾ ॥
    Dhojak Bhisath Nehee Khai Kaalaa ||
    There was no heaven or hell, no death or time.
     
    ਨਰਕੁ ਸੁਰਗੁ ਨਹੀ ਜੰਮਣੁ ਮਰਣਾ ਨਾ ਕੋ ਆਇ ਨ ਜਾਇਦਾ ॥੩॥
    Narak Surag Nehee Janman Maranaa Naa Ko Aae N Jaaeidhaa ||3||
    There was no hell or heaven, no birth or death, no coming or going in reincarnation. ||3||
     
    ਬ੍ਰਹਮਾ ਬਿਸਨੁ ਮਹੇਸੁ ਨ ਕੋਈ ॥
    Brehamaa Bisan Mehaes N Koee ||
    There was no Brahma, Vishnu or Shiva.
     
    ਅਵਰੁ ਨ ਦੀਸੈ ਏਕੋ ਸੋਈ ॥
    Avar N Dheesai Eaeko Soee ||
    No one was seen, except the One Lord.
     
    ਨਾਰਿ ਪੁਰਖੁ ਨਹੀ ਜਾਤਿ ਨ ਜਨਮਾ ਨਾ ਕੋ ਦੁਖੁ ਸੁਖੁ ਪਾਇਦਾ ॥੪॥
    Naar Purakh Nehee Jaath N Janamaa Naa Ko Dhukh Sukh Paaeidhaa ||4||
    There was no female or male, no social class or caste of birth; no one experienced pain or pleasure. ||4||
     
    ਨਾ ਤਦਿ ਜਤੀ ਸਤੀ ਬਨਵਾਸੀ ॥
    Naa Thadh Jathee Sathee Banavaasee ||
    There were no people of celibacy or charity; no one lived in the forests.
     
    ਨਾ ਤਦਿ ਸਿਧ ਸਾਧਿਕ ਸੁਖਵਾਸੀ ॥
    Naa Thadh Sidhh Saadhhik Sukhavaasee ||
    There were no Siddhas or seekers, no one living in peace.
     
    ਜੋਗੀ ਜੰਗਮ ਭੇਖੁ ਨ ਕੋਈ ਨਾ ਕੋ ਨਾਥੁ ਕਹਾਇਦਾ ॥੫॥
    Jogee Jangam Bhaekh N Koee Naa Ko Naathh Kehaaeidhaa ||5||
    There were no Yogis, no wandering pilgrims, no religious robes; no one called himself the master. ||5||
     
    ਜਪ ਤਪ ਸੰਜਮ ਨਾ ਬ੍ਰਤ ਪੂਜਾ ॥
    Jap Thap Sanjam Naa Brath Poojaa ||
    There was no chanting or meditation, no self-discipline, fasting or worship.
     
    ਨਾ ਕੋ ਆਖਿ ਵਖਾਣੈ ਦੂਜਾ ॥
    Naa Ko Aakh Vakhaanai Dhoojaa ||
    No one spoke or talked in duality.
     
    ਆਪੇ ਆਪਿ ਉਪਾਇ ਵਿਗਸੈ ਆਪੇ ਕੀਮਤਿ ਪਾਇਦਾ ॥੬॥
    Aapae Aap Oupaae Vigasai Aapae Keemath Paaeidhaa ||6||
    He created Himself, and rejoiced; He evaluates Himself. ||6||
     
    ਨਾ ਸੁਚਿ ਸੰਜਮੁ ਤੁਲਸੀ ਮਾਲਾ ॥
    Naa Such Sanjam Thulasee Maalaa ||
    There was no purification, no self-restraint, no malas of basil seeds.
     
    ਗੋਪੀ ਕਾਨੁ ਨ ਗਊ ਗਦ਼ਆਲਾ ॥
    Gopee Kaan N Goo Guoaalaa ||
    There were no Gopis, no Krishna, no cows or cowherds.
     
    ਤੰਤੁ ਮੰਤੁ ਪਾਖੰਡੁ ਨ ਕੋਈ ਨਾ ਕੋ ਵੰਸੁ ਵਜਾਇਦਾ ॥੭॥
    Thanth Manth Paakhandd N Koee Naa Ko Vans Vajaaeidhaa ||7||
    There were no tantras, no mantras and no hypocrisy; no one played the flute. ||7||
     
    ਕਰਮ ਧਰਮ ਨਹੀ ਮਾਇਆ ਮਾਖੀ ॥
    Karam Dhharam Nehee Maaeiaa Maakhee ||
    There was no karma, no Dharma, no buzzing fly of Maya.
     
    ਜਾਤਿ ਜਨਮੁ ਨਹੀ ਦੀਸੈ ਆਖੀ ॥
    Jaath Janam Nehee Dheesai Aakhee ||
    Social class and birth were not seen with any eyes.
     
    ਮਮਤਾ ਜਾਲੁ ਕਾਲੁ ਨਹੀ ਮਾਥੈ ਨਾ ਕੋ ਕਿਸੈ ਧਿਆਇਦਾ ॥੮॥
    Mamathaa Jaal Kaal Nehee Maathhai Naa Ko Kisai Dhhiaaeidhaa ||8||
    There was no noose of attachment, no death inscribed upon the forehead; no one meditated on anything. ||8||
     
    ਨਿੰਦੁ ਬਿੰਦੁ ਨਹੀ ਜੀਉ ਨ ਜਿੰਦੋ ॥
    Nindh Bindh Nehee Jeeo N Jindho ||
    There was no slander, no seed, no soul and no life.
     
    ਨਾ ਤਦਿ ਗੋਰਖੁ ਨਾ ਮਾਛਿੰਦੋ ॥
    Naa Thadh Gorakh Naa Maashhindho ||
    There was no Gorakh and no Maachhindra.
     
    ਨਾ ਤਦਿ ਗਿਆਨੁ ਧਿਆਨੁ ਕੁਲ ਓਪਤਿ ਨਾ ਕੋ ਗਣਤ ਗਣਾਇਦਾ ॥੯॥
    Naa Thadh Giaan Dhhiaan Kul Oupath Naa Ko Ganath Ganaaeidhaa ||9||
    There was no spiritual wisdom or meditation, no ancestry or creation, no reckoning of accounts. ||9||
    ਵਰਨ ਭੇਖ ਨਹੀ ਬ੍ਰਹਮਣ ਖਤ੍ਰੀ ॥
    Varan Bhaekh Nehee Brehaman Khathree ||
    There were no castes or social classes, no religious robes, no Brahmin or Kh'shaatriya.
     
    ਦੇਉ ਨ ਦੇਹੁਰਾ ਗਊ ਗਾਇਤ੍ਰੀ ॥
    Dhaeo N Dhaehuraa Goo Gaaeithree ||
    There were no demi-gods or temples, no cows or Gaayatri prayer.
     
    ਹੋਮ ਜਗ ਨਹੀ ਤੀਰਥਿ ਨਾਵਣੁ ਨਾ ਕੋ ਪੂਜਾ ਲਾਇਦਾ ॥੧੦॥
    Hom Jag Nehee Theerathh Naavan Naa Ko Poojaa Laaeidhaa ||10||
    There were no burnt offerings, no ceremonial feasts, no cleansing rituals at sacred shrines of pilgrimage; no one worshipped in adoration. ||10||
     
    ਨਾ ਕੋ ਮੁਲਾ ਨਾ ਕੋ ਕਾਜੀ ॥
    Naa Ko Mulaa Naa Ko Kaajee ||
    There was no Mullah, there was no Qazi.
     
    ਨਾ ਕੋ ਸੇਖੁ ਮਸਾਇਕੁ ਹਾਜੀ ॥
    Naa Ko Saekh Masaaeik Haajee ||
    There was no Shaykh, or pilgrims to Mecca.
     
    ਰਈਅਤਿ ਰਾਉ ਨ ਹਉਮੈ ਦੁਨੀਆ ਨਾ ਕੋ ਕਹਣੁ ਕਹਾਇਦਾ ॥੧੧॥
    Reeath Raao N Houmai Dhuneeaa Naa Ko Kehan Kehaaeidhaa ||11||
    There was no king or subjects, and no worldly egotism; no one spoke of himself. ||11||
     
    ਭਾਉ ਨ ਭਗਤੀ ਨਾ ਸਿਵ ਸਕਤੀ ॥
    Bhaao N Bhagathee Naa Siv Sakathee ||
    There was no love or devotion, no Shiva or Shakti - no energy or matter.
     
    ਸਾਜਨੁ ਮੀਤੁ ਬਿੰਦੁ ਨਹੀ ਰਕਤੀ ॥
    Saajan Meeth Bindh Nehee Rakathee ||
    There were no friends or companions, no semen or blood.
     
    ਆਪੇ ਸਾਹੁ ਆਪੇ ਵਣਜਾਰਾ ਸਾਚੇ ਏਹੋ ਭਾਇਦਾ ॥੧੨॥
    Aapae Saahu Aapae Vanajaaraa Saachae Eaeho Bhaaeidhaa ||12||
    He Himself is the banker, and He Himself is the merchant. Such is the Pleasure of the Will of the True Lord. ||12||
     
    ਬੇਦ ਕਤੇਬ ਨ ਸਿੰਮ੍ਰਿਤਿ ਸਾਸਤ ॥
    Baedh Kathaeb N Sinmrith Saasath ||
    There were no Vedas, Korans or Bibles, no Simritees or Shaastras.
     
    ਪਾਠ ਪੁਰਾਣ ਉਦੈ ਨਹੀ ਆਸਤ ॥
    Paath Puraan Oudhai Nehee Aasath ||
    There was no recitation of the Puraanas, no sunrise or sunset.
     
    ਕਹਤਾ ਬਕਤਾ ਆਪਿ ਅਗੋਚਰੁ ਆਪੇ ਅਲਖੁ ਲਖਾਇਦਾ ॥੧੩॥
    Kehathaa Bakathaa Aap Agochar Aapae Alakh Lakhaaeidhaa ||13||
    The Unfathomable Lord Himself was the speaker and the preacher; the unseen Lord Himself saw everything. ||13||
     
    ਜਾ ਤਿਸੁ ਭਾਣਾ ਤਾ ਜਗਤੁ ਉਪਾਇਆ ॥
    Jaa This Bhaanaa Thaa Jagath Oupaaeiaa ||
    When He so willed, He created the world.
     
    ਬਾਝੁ ਕਲਾ ਆਡਾਣੁ ਰਹਾਇਆ ॥
    Baajh Kalaa Aaddaan Rehaaeiaa ||
    Without any supporting power, He sustained the universe.
     
    ਬ੍ਰਹਮਾ ਬਿਸਨੁ ਮਹੇਸੁ ਉਪਾਏ ਮਾਇਆ ਮੋਹੁ ਵਧਾਇਦਾ ॥੧੪॥
    Brehamaa Bisan Mehaes Oupaaeae Maaeiaa Mohu Vadhhaaeidhaa ||14||
    He created Brahma, Vishnu and Shiva; He fostered enticement and attachment to Maya. ||14||
     
    ਵਿਰਲੇ ਕਉ ਗੁਰਿ ਸਬਦੁ ਸੁਣਾਇਆ ॥
    Viralae Ko Gur Sabadh Sunaaeiaa ||
    How rare is that person who listens to the Word of the Guru's Shabad.
     
    ਕਰਿ ਕਰਿ ਦੇਖੈ ਹੁਕਮੁ ਸਬਾਇਆ ॥
    Kar Kar Dhaekhai Hukam Sabaaeiaa ||
    He created the creation, and watches over it; the Hukam of His Command is over all.
     
    ਖੰਡ ਬ੍ਰਹਮੰਡ ਪਾਤਾਲ ਅਰੰਭੇ ਗੁਪਤਹੁ ਪਰਗਟੀ ਆਇਦਾ ॥੧੫॥
    Khandd Brehamandd Paathaal Aranbhae Gupathahu Paragattee Aaeidhaa ||15||
    He formed the planets, solar systems and nether regions, and brought what was hidden to manifestation. ||15||
     
    ਤਾ ਕਾ ਅੰਤੁ ਨ ਜਾਣੈ ਕੋਈ ॥
    Thaa Kaa Anth N Jaanai Koee ||
    No one knows His limits.
     
    ਪੂਰੇ ਗੁਰ ਤੇ ਸੋਝੀ ਹੋਈ ॥
    Poorae Gur Thae Sojhee Hoee ||
    This understanding comes from the Perfect Guru.
     
    ਨਾਨਕ ਸਾਚਿ ਰਤੇ ਬਿਸਮਾਦੀ ਬਿਸਮ ਭਏ ਗੁਣ ਗਾਇਦਾ ॥੧੬॥੩॥੧੫॥
    Naanak Saach Rathae Bisamaadhee Bisam Bheae Gun Gaaeidhaa ||16||3||15||
    O Nanak, those who are attuned to the Truth are wonderstruck; singing His Glorious Praises, they are filled with wonder. ||16||3||15||

    ਮਾਰੂ ਮਹਲਾ ੧ ਦਖਣੀ ॥
    Maaroo Mehalaa 1 Dhakhanee ||
    Maaroo, First Mehl, Dakhanee:
    ਮਾਰੂ ਦਖਣੀ (ਮਃ ੧) ਗੁਰੂ ਗ੍ਰੰਥ ਸਾਹਿਬ ਅੰਗ ੧੦੩੩ 
     
    ਕਾਇਆ ਨਗਰੁ ਨਗਰ ਗੜ ਅੰਦਰਿ ॥
    Kaaeiaa Nagar Nagar Garr Andhar ||
    Deep within the body-village is the fortress.
     
    ਸਾਚਾ ਵਾਸਾ ਪੁਰਿ ਗਗਨੰਦਰਿ ॥
    Saachaa Vaasaa Pur Gaganandhar ||
    The dwelling of the True Lord is within the city of the Tenth Gate.
     
    ਅਸਥਿਰੁ ਥਾਨੁ ਸਦਾ ਨਿਰਮਾਇਲੁ ਆਪੇ ਆਪੁ ਉਪਾਇਦਾ ॥੧॥
    Asathhir Thhaan Sadhaa Niramaaeil Aapae Aap Oupaaeidhaa ||1||
    This place is permanent and forever immaculate. He Himself created it. ||1||
     
    ਅੰਦਰਿ ਕੋਟ ਛਜੇ ਹਟਨਾਲੇ ॥
    Andhar Kott Shhajae Hattanaalae ||
    Within the fortress are balconies and bazaars.
     
    ਆਪੇ ਲੇਵੈ ਵਸਤੁ ਸਮਾਲੇ ॥
    Aapae Laevai Vasath Samaalae ||
    He Himself takes care of His merchandise.
     
    ਬਜਰ ਕਪਾਟ ਜੜੇ ਜੜਿ ਜਾਣੈ ਗੁਰ ਸਬਦੀ ਖੋਲਾਇਦਾ ॥੨॥
    Bajar Kapaatt Jarrae Jarr Jaanai Gur Sabadhee Kholaaeidhaa ||2||
    The hard and heavy doors of the Tenth Gate are closed and locked. Through the Word of the Guru's Shabad, they are thrown open. ||2||
     
    ਭੀਤਰਿ ਕੋਟ ਗੁਫਾ ਘਰ ਜਾਈ ॥
    Bheethar Kott Gufaa Ghar Jaaee ||
    Within the fortress is the cave, the home of the self.
     
    ਨਉ ਘਰ ਥਾਪੇ ਹੁਕਮਿ ਰਜਾਈ ॥
    No Ghar Thhaapae Hukam Rajaaee ||
    He established the nine gates of this house, by His Command and His Will.
     
    ਦਸਵੈ ਪੁਰਖੁ ਅਲੇਖੁ ਅਪਾਰੀ ਆਪੇ ਅਲਖੁ ਲਖਾਇਦਾ ॥੩॥
    Dhasavai Purakh Alaekh Apaaree Aapae Alakh Lakhaaeidhaa ||3||
    In the Tenth Gate, the Primal Lord, the unknowable and infinite dwells; the unseen Lord reveals Himself. ||3||
